When we look at the moon, the light that we see is actually the light of the sun reflected by the moon. Half of the moon is always in sunlight and half is always in darkness. Even though half of the moon stays lit, or illuminated, by the sun, the moon appears to have different shapes on different nights. These shapes are called phases. Different phases occur because we see different amounts of the lighted half of the moon on different days. The more of the illuminated side of the moon we see, the larger the moon appears to be. The less of the illuminated side of the moon we see, the smaller the moon appears. For example, during the full moon phase, all of the lighted part of the moon is seen from Earth and the moon appears fully lit. During the new moon phase, when the whole moon appears very dark, only the non-lit part of the moon is visible to Earth. The names of all the phases of the moon are shown below.
These moon phases occur in a highly predictable pattern. New moon is always followed by waxing crescent, then first quarter, then waxing gibbous, then full moon, then waning gibbous, then third (or last) quarter, then waning crescent, then back to new moon. Then the cycle repeats. This cycle of phases of the moon are caused by the Moon’s revolution around the Earth. One complete cycle of moon phases takes 29.5 days, or one month (think “moon-th”).
